Environmental and food security: how many more hits can the world take?
Petar Vitanov
Head of the Bulgarian Socialist Delegation in the European Parliament. Coordinator of the Committee on Transport and Tourism; member of Committee on the Environment, Public Health and Food Safety; Substitute member in the Committee on Civil Liberties, Justice and Home Affairs. Member of the 44th National Assembly of the Republic of Bulgaria. He finished the “St. Kliment Ohridski” University, program: International Relations and the New Bulgarian University, program: International Finances.
The article analyzes the main elements of the environmental and food crisis, that the world is suffering at a time of geopolitical transformation. The main conclusion is that environmental security and human security, including food security, must be considered inseparably linked and overcoming these threats must be the main policy course of the international community.
